Antitrypanosomal agent 12, a C20-phenylthiourea, exhibits trypanocidal and cytotoxic activities, demonstrating antitrypanosomal activity with GI50 values of 0.22 μM. It induces faster cell swelling in bloodstream-form trypanosomes compared to Salinomycin [1].

| In vitro | Antitrypanosomal agent 12 at 100 mM for 60 minutes induced cellular swelling in the bloodstream form of T. brucei more rapidly than Salinomycin [1]. Additionally, agent 12 showed greater selectivity for T. brucei over HL-60 cells, with MIC values of 1 μM (T. brucei) and 10 μM (HL-60 cells) [1]. |
